Situation - Tavistock is an ancient stannary and market town located on the edge of the Dartmoor National Park. The town offers a wide range of local and national shops whilst also boasting the renowned pannier market, riverside park, leisure centre and theatre. The area is excellent for visitors both to see the town itself and for exploring the surrounding countryside, the wild Dartmoor scenery and the many neighbouring pretty villages and a variety of National Trust properties. There are exceptional educational facilities in both the state and private sector. The town itself has fantastic sporting facilities including, tennis courts, a bowls club, athletics track and various football pitches. For golf enthusiasts, there are excellent golf courses nearby, at Yelverton and Tavistock and St. Mellion. There are also opportunities to fish by arrangement on a number of local rivers, including the Walkham, Tavy and Tamar.
